Dalmeny is a locality in Carleton, Ontario, Canada. It is classified as a village / hamlet. Dalmeny is located at 45.1461°N, 75.5308°W.
Dalmeny sits nestled within the gentle, rolling terrain of Carleton, a place where the sky feels vast and the land breathes a quiet, agrarian scent. It lies 21.2 km south-south-east of Ottawa, ON (from Ottawa, ON: bearing 169°T), and is situated 6.1 km east of Osgoode.
